Usual Indicators of Moisture in a Building
Moisture problems within a building can show up through several recognizable indicators that indicate the presence of moisture. One noticeable indication is the look of water spots on wall surfaces or ceilings, which frequently suggests moisture seepage. In addition, peeling off or gurgling paint can suggest that excess humidity is trapped under the surface area, resulting in deterioration. An additional typical sign is the presence of mold and mildew, which prosper in moist problems and can often be identified by their mildewy odor. A rise in humidity degrees can cause condensation on windows and other surface areas, highlighting moisture troubles. Irregular or distorted floor covering may indicate underlying dampness that jeopardizes architectural stability. Identifying these indicators early can assist alleviate potential damages and preserve a risk-free living setting. Regular inspections and timely activity are important in resolving moisture issues before they escalate.

Different Kinds Of Damp Proofing Solutions
Although various variables can add to damp concerns in structures, selecting the proper moist proofing remedy is necessary for preserving structural integrity. A number of options are available, each tailored to particular conditions.One common option is a damp-proof membrane layer (DPM), typically constructed from polyethylene or asphalt, which is set up in floors and walls to avoid dampness ingress. One more choice is damp-proof programs (DPC), which are layers of water resistant product placed within wall surfaces to block climbing damp.Chemical damp proofing includes injecting waterproofing chemicals right into walls to create a barrier against moisture. In addition, outside treatments such as tanking, which includes applying a water-proof layer to the beyond foundations, can be reliable in preventing water penetration.Each option has its benefits and is picked based on the structure's specific problems, ecological conditions, and long-term maintenance factors to consider, guaranteeing perfect security versus damp-related damage.

Picking the Right Damp Proofing Method for Your Building
Which wet proofing approach is most appropriate for a details building commonly relies on various aspects, including the building's age, existing wetness concerns, and neighborhood ecological conditions. For older structures, standard methods such as bitumen membranes or cementitious finishings may be extra effective, as they can provide a durable obstacle against climbing wet. On the other hand, more recent structures may benefit from contemporary remedies like injected damp-proof programs, which are much less intrusive and can be customized to particular dampness challenges.Additionally, residential or commercial properties in locations with high water tables or hefty rains may need even more innovative techniques, such as cavity wall drain systems or outside waterproofing. House owners ought to likewise think about the particular products utilized in their structure's building, as some methods might not work. Inevitably, a comprehensive evaluation by a professional can assist homeowner in selecting one of the most efficient moist proofing method customized to their one-of-a-kind circumstances.
